Booking Tips For 2026: Prices, Seasons And Availability
How 2026 Pricing Works Near Cala Gran
Based on 2026 data for hotels within 500 meters of Cala Gran:
- Overall nightly price band: Roughly $75 to $268 per night depending on star rating, dates, and room type.
By category
- 1‑star / hostals: around $75–$92 (e.g., Hostal San Francisco at the lower end).
- 2‑star: roughly $89–$106.
- 3‑star: generally $130–$158.
- 4‑star+: often in the $123–$210 bracket, with some peaks above that in high season.
Individual examples in 2026 data
- Gavimar Cala Gran Costa del Sur: approximately $95–$268 per night across different dates.
- Grupotel Rocador: starting around $229 per night for some periods.
- Average double: around $96.
- Average 3‑star: around $120.
These figures are per room per night for standard room types on sample 2026 dates, usually including fees but sometimes excluding local taxes. They’re snapshots, not fixed tariffs.
Seasonality: When To Go For Value
Cala Gran follows the broader Mallorca pattern:
- Peak Season (July–August)
- Highest visitation; Mallorca receives over 2 million visitors per month in this period.
- Hotels near Cala Gran often near full capacity; booking weeks ahead is advisable.
- Prices sit at annual maximums, especially around school holidays.
- High Shoulder (June)
- Slightly fewer crowds but prices rising toward peak by late June.
- Weather and sea temperature already very beach-friendly.
- Optimal Shoulder (April–May, September–October)
- April–May and September–October see 40–60% lower visitor numbers compared with August.
- September stands out: warm sea (around 25–26°C), daytime highs around 27°C, and roughly 30–40% lower accommodation costs than August.
- Much easier to find good rooms at Gavimar Cala Gran, Grupotel Rocador, and similar properties without last-minute price spikes.
- Low Season (November–March)
- Many resort hotels and seasonal businesses either close fully or operate at reduced capacity in Cala d’Or.
- Good for low crowds, but beach and pool experiences are limited by weather and closures.

7. Do any hotels near Cala Gran have private beaches?
Cala Gran is a public beach. Hotels such as Grupotel Rocador and Gavimar Cala Gran provide extremely close access but do not control the beach itself, so facilities like sunbeds are typically rented from beach operators rather than the hotel.
8. Do I need a car if I stay near Cala Gran?
You don’t need a car for beach time and evenings in Cala d’Or; most things are walkable from central hotels. A car is useful if you plan to explore other parts of Mallorca, but for a pure Cala Gran-focused holiday, many travelers manage comfortably with transfers and local taxis.
